About

Yasho Industries Ltd is a manufacturer of specialty chemicals, food antioxidants, aroma chemicals, rubber accelerators and lubricant additives. It has a wide geographical presence with exports to Europe, America, Middle East and Asia.[1]

Key Points

Company Overview
The company operates in specialty and fine chemicals manufacturing and manufactures 148 products across five business verticals - Food Antioxidants, Aroma Chemicals, Rubber Chemicals, Lubricant Additives, and Specialty Chemicals. It has a customer base across the world including the USA, Europe, Asia, and the Middle East. [1]
